Day 13: Organizing drawers

Elijah's sock et al drawer was so messed up , I had socks from when he was born. He is almost 2 now. So I went ahead bought two baskets.(Less than 10 Euros for both) One for socks and the other for onesies.
Steps to organizing: (I just finished reading Clutter Rehab by Laura from Organizing Junkie )

1. Empty any area you are going to work on: I emptied the drawer of all its contents.
2. Sort: Sorted out the socks and onesies, cotton towels, leggings for this season.
3. Put those that are small away in the box designated for each age group(This is another project I am looking forward to). Throw away those that are beyond wear for the next baby or another child you know.
4. Neatly fold and place items in the baskets.

I still have to sort out shelves in the kids room. But I choose to start small. One drawer/shelf per time. Starting small gives you the chance to finish the work soon and have a satisfying feeling about the project you undertook and also for the coming projects.

Start small. Thats the keyword.
